**Q: Why does the Murrow Hall audio guide stop playing between galleries?**

Short answer: it's usually the beacon handoff, not the app. The EchoDocent app pauses when it loses the room beacon and resumes in the next gallery. If a visitor reports total silence, have them toggle Bluetooth first. Full troubleshooting steps are on the internal wiki page below.

wiki page, baguf-kahap: https://confluence.tolvaqsys.internal/browse/display/projects/8d5f528f

Runbook: Pennywhistle notification fan-out backpressure. When the fan-out workers fall behind, the outbox table balloons and delivery latency spikes — you'll see it first in the Dovetail queue-depth graph. Don't just scale workers; check whether a single noisy tenant is flooding the topic, and throttle them via the tenant config first. If you do scale, bump FANOUT_WORKERS in the deploy env, redeploy, and watch for drain within ten minutes. The workers authenticate to the broker with a credential set on the next line of the env file.

env line for tagaf-yahif: LEDGER_TOKEN29=a7e22fd0ee7d43436e62c1c3439fb

Hey Priva,

Quick heads-up before Friday's DR drill for the Inkmill markdown pipeline: we'll restore the renderer config from the cold backup, so you'll need the escrow credentials handy. Grab a coffee first — the restore takes a while. For the sealed vault copy, the recovery passphrase is below.

recovery phrase for kahop-kahap: istys-novdor-joreth-silir-eliys